About TOWER RESOURCES PLC

https://www.towerresources.co.uk/

Tower Resources PLC is an independent oil and gas company with a pan-African focus on exploration and production. The company's strategy is to build a balanced portfolio of energy opportunities across the full project lifecycle. Its principal assets include offshore licenses in Cameroon and Namibia, alongside a joint venture in South Africa. A key operational focus is advancing the Thali Production Sharing Contract in Cameroon towards production and cash flow generation.
